NAME¶
zip_add_dir — add
    directory to zip archive (obsolete interface)
LIBRARY¶
libzip (-lzip)
SYNOPSIS¶
#include
  <zip.h>
zip_int64_t
  
  zip_add_dir(zip_t
    *archive, const char
    *name);
DESCRIPTION¶
The function
    zip_add_dir()
    is the obsolete version of zip_dir_add(3). It is the same
    as calling zip_dir_add(3) with an empty flags
  argument.

HISTORY¶
zip_add_dir() was added in libzip 0.8. In
    libzip 0.10 the return type was changed from int to
    zip_int64_t. It was deprecated in libzip 0.11, use
    zip_dir_add() instead.
